Venture capital activity on July 13, 2026, saw a significant €300 million allocation towards Iberian BioTech and DeepTech, highlighted by CriteriaCaixa's rebranding of its VC arm. While specific themes beyond biotech and deeptech were not immediately apparent from the provided headlines, the substantial investment signals continued confidence in these sectors.
